Cher Lloyd avoided the BRITs after parties earlier this week because she's got too much work to do.
Whilst most people her age would jump at the chance for free booze and a spot of celebrity mingling, Cher prefers a quiet night in.
She told Capital FM, "I'm not really a party girl. I'm 18 and I don't think I've had a proper night out ever in my life, but I don't think that I'm missing out on much."
Instead, her hectic schedule means hangovers are not welcome, "I haven't got time to get a sore head from partying – there's just no time," she explained.

The 'Want U Back' singer also admitted to not feeling at ease during industry parties.
She said, "I find it quite awkward going to those sorts of events I never know really what to do with myself because sometimes a lot of people have got there camera phones out."
